I wrote down Vancouver as my local consulate on my 129f petition, it was approved on Jan. 29, 2009, although I just called the consulate and they said that they do not process k1/3 visas. Where will my visa be processed, and further where will my interview be? Being that it will not be in Vancouver and I wrote Vancouver as my local consulate, will this create a large problem for me?

Vancouver doesn't do CR-1 - immigration visas - but they DO do K-1s and K-3s -non-immigrant visas. Many Canadian vjers here received their K-1s and K-3s from Vancouver. Perhaps the person you talked to on the phone thought you said CR-1 or immigrant visas instead of K visas. You'll be fine.

Yes, they will tell you where to go to interview, regardless of what you put on the form.

Yes, Vancouver does interviews for K1 and K3 visas, if you live in western Canada, otherwise your file will be sent to Montreal and the interview will be held there.

Sometimes, and this has happened, you're supposed to have your interview at one Consulate, but they do send it to another. If you hear from Vancouver, and it was supposed to be at Montreal, you'll have to email Vancouver and ask that they transfer it. It's usually done right away, so might be just a week delay.
